Understanding Pool Chemistry in Douglas County's Unique Climate

One of the most essential aspects of professional pool maintenance is maintaining correct water chemistry. The high-altitude environment affects how chemical levels change. At elevations common in Highlands Ranch, you'll notice that chlorine breaks down faster.

Proper pH levels should be monitored weekly. We recommend professional analysis that account for Colorado's altitude. Your water chemistry should include:

  • pH levels between 7.2-7.6
  • Total alkalinity between 80-120 ppm
  • Chlorine levels between 1-3 ppm
  • Calcium hardness at 200-400 ppm

Seasonal Pool Maintenance Throughout the Seasons

Year-round pool care is critical for your investment. The four distinct seasons near The Promenade shopping district require seasonal adjustments.

Summer Months: Extend filter cycles to maintain clarity. Chlorine demand spikes significantly.

Fall Season: Address falling foliage as trees shed. Use protective measures as temperatures drop.

Winter Preparation: Winter protection in the area must prevent ice damage. Many homeowners near Castle Rock choose professional pool maintenance company services for this critical phase.

Spring Reopening: Inspect equipment thoroughly after the cold season. Prepare for season before summer arrives.
